:root{--dkm-accent: #967962}#shopify-section-announcement-bar,#shopify-section-announcement-bar .announcement-bar{background-color:#2a211b!important}.header-wrapper{background:#faf7f2!important;border-bottom:1px solid rgba(33,33,33,.07)!important}.header{padding-top:20px!important;padding-bottom:20px!important}.header__menu-item,.header__menu-item span{font-family:var(--font-body-family);font-size:12px!important;letter-spacing:.1em;text-transform:uppercase;font-weight:400;color:#212121a6!important;text-decoration:none}.header__menu-item:hover,.header__menu-item:hover span{color:var(--dkm-accent)!important;text-decoration:none!important}.header__active-menu-item{color:#212121!important;text-decoration:none!important}.header__icon{color:#212121!important}.header__icon .icon{width:18px!important;height:18px!important}.cart-count-bubble{background:#212121!important;color:#faf7f2!important;font-size:8px!important;width:15px!important;height:15px!important}.cart-count-bubble span{color:#faf7f2!important}.announcement-bar__message{font-family:var(--font-body-family);font-size:11px;letter-spacing:.14em;text-transform:uppercase}.button,.shopify-challenge__button,.customer button{border-radius:2px!important;font-size:13px!important;letter-spacing:.1em;text-transform:uppercase;font-weight:600}.button:not(.button--tertiary),.dkm-hero__cta-primary,.dkm-proef__btn,.dkm-abo__btn,.dkm-maand__add{box-shadow:0 6px 18px #21212126!important}.button:not(.button--tertiary):hover,.dkm-hero__cta-primary:hover,.dkm-proef__btn:hover,.dkm-abo__btn:hover,.dkm-maand__add:hover{box-shadow:0 10px 26px #21212138!important}.button:not(.button--tertiary):active,.dkm-hero__cta-primary:active,.dkm-proef__btn:active,.dkm-abo__btn:active,.dkm-maand__add:active{transform:translateY(1px)!important;box-shadow:0 3px 10px #2121212e!important}.card__heading{font-family:var(--font-heading-family);font-size:19px!important;font-weight:400;letter-spacing:-.01em}.card--card .card__inner,.card--card{border-radius:0!important}.price__regular .price-item{font-size:14px!important;font-weight:400;opacity:.65}.footer{background:#2a211b!important;--color-foreground: 250,247,242 !important}.footer__content-top{border-color:#faf7f21a!important}.footer-block__heading{font-family:var(--font-body-family);font-size:10px!important;letter-spacing:.14em;text-transform:uppercase;color:#faf7f28c!important;font-weight:400}.footer a,.footer-block a,.footer-block__list-item a,.footer-block__details-content .list-menu__item--link,.footer p,.footer li,.footer span,.footer .rte{color:#faf7f2d9!important}.footer a:hover{color:#fff!important}.footer__copyright,.footer .copyright__content{font-size:11px!important;color:#faf7f280!important;letter-spacing:.06em}.footer .h2,.footer .h3,.footer h2,.footer h3{color:#faf7f2eb!important}.section+.section{margin-top:0!important}.color-scheme-762b89b1-06c3-4d8f-95df-24486847d896{--color-background: 235,233,230 !important;--color-foreground: 33,33,33 !important;--color-button: 33,33,33 !important}cart-drawer:not(.active){visibility:hidden}#CartDrawer .drawer__inner{overflow-y:auto!important}#CartDrawer cart-drawer-items{overflow:visible!important;flex:0 0 auto!important}#CartDrawer .drawer__footer{margin-top:auto}@media(max-width:749px){.dkm-upsell{padding:10px 16px 2px}.dkm-upsell__nudge{display:none}.dkm-upsell__card+.dkm-upsell__card{display:none}.dkm-abo{margin:8px 16px 4px;padding:12px 14px}.dkm-abo__sub,.dkm-abo__pills,.dkm-abo__saving{display:none!important}.dkm-abo__title{font-size:14px;margin:0 0 8px}.dkm-abo__lbl{margin:0 0 4px}}@media(min-width:861px){.dkm-hero{min-height:460px!important;max-height:680px!important}}.dkm-hero__heading{color:#212121!important;font-size:clamp(34px,3.8vw,58px)!important;line-height:1.08!important}.dkm-hero__cta-primary{background-color:#212121!important}@media(min-width:901px){.dkm-proef__inner{min-height:400px!important}.dkm-proef__content{padding:52px 64px 52px 60px!important}}.dkm-manifesto{background:#faf7f2!important}.dkm-products__heading,.dkm-editorial__heading,.dkm-editorial__title,.dkm-maand__heading,.dkm-proef__heading,.dkm-proef__item-name,.dkm-roastery__heading,.dkm-abo__heading,.dkm-trust__value,.dkm-pcard__title,.dkm-pcard__title a{font-style:normal!important}.dkm-hero__eyebrow,.dkm-products__label,.dkm-editorial__label,.dkm-manifesto__label,.dkm-roastery__label,.dkm-proef__label,.dkm-abo__label,.dkm-maand__origin,.dkm-trust__label,.dkm-editorial__date{letter-spacing:.14em!important}.dkm-products__all:hover,.dkm-editorial__all:hover,.dkm-editorial__read:hover,.dkm-pcard__link:hover,.dkm-maand__link:hover,.dkm-roastery__btn:hover,.dkm-manifesto__btn:hover{color:var(--dkm-accent)!important;opacity:1!important}a:focus-visible,button:focus-visible,input:focus-visible,select:focus-visible,textarea:focus-visible,summary:focus-visible{outline:2px solid var(--dkm-accent)!important;outline-offset:2px!important}@media(prefers-reduced-motion:reduce){*,*:before,*:after{animation-duration:.01ms!important;animation-iteration-count:1!important;transition-duration:.01ms!important}}
/*# sourceMappingURL=/cdn/shop/t/25/assets/dkm-premium.css.map */
